I bought this car used in 2009. In three years, I spend $2400 in repairs (rear bearings on both sides, head gasket, rocker bars in the front that were recalled, air conditioner compressor) and when I traded it in today for a 2012 Camry, the turbo was smoking and the transmission was on it's way out too. It had 140K miles. Parts are hard to come by, none of the charging ports worked on it and the check engine light was always coming on, which turned off the cruise control. in three years, I got to use the cruise control once. It was a nightmare to own. It was almost impossible to talk on speakerphone on the highway due to the road noise. and the backseat doesn't have any legroom.

Moves well in the snow is reasonably comfortable on long trips. has ample storage for a vehicle of this size. Gas mileage is horrible. The final drive ratio is far too low. 20 MPG on freeway at 80 miles per hour. Had a Passat GLX that got 26 at same cruising speed with V-6 same basic power. Reliability has been spotless thru 53K miles. Service costs have been very reasonable. Paint is not terribly chip resistant and scratch resistant not up to expectation level. One squeek in the interior since new which is due to dash and a pillar sleeve contact. Wind noise at speed. Engine noise minor. I would buy again

Great performance but sketchy engineering limits owner's enthusiasm. Turbo housing leakage needed 2 repairs. Door lock switch poorly positioned/ not illuminated. Radio/ heater display unreadable with sunglasses on. Automatic heat and defrost has mind of its own (nicknamed "HAL" by other owners). Roof rack has no tiedowns. Transmission whine @ 1-2 shift leaves dealer puzzled. Tires extend beyond wheelwhell, causing paint to chip off rocker panel when struck by sand put down on winter roads. (Subaru repainted vehicle and installed mudguards at no charge.)
